Allergy Season Surge: Experts Offer Tips for Breathing Easier This Spring
São Paulo, Brazil – As spring arrives, bringing warmer temperatures and blooming plants, a surge in respiratory allergies is expected.Experts are advising individuals to proactively adopt daily habits to minimize discomfort and prevent severe reactions.
Nasal cleaning with saline solution is a key preventative measure,helping to eliminate irritating particles and maintain clear airways. Frequent vacuuming and cleaning of surfaces – notably curtains,carpets,and upholstery – are also recommended to reduce dust mite and dust accumulation,common allergy triggers.
For those with sensitive skin, hypoallergenic products, including fragrance-free sunscreens and age-appropriate repellents, are essential. Opting for natural fabrics like cotton allows skin to breathe and minimizes irritation. Hats and sunglasses offer additional protection, reducing reliance on chemical products.
While many allergy symptoms are manageable with these preventative steps, certain signs warrant immediate medical attention. Shortness of breath, wheezing, swelling of the lips, tongue, or eyelids, and skin lesions accompanied by fever could indicate a serious allergic reaction, such as anaphylaxis, requiring urgent care.
Even with mild symptoms, consistent follow-up with a specialist is crucial to identify individual triggers and prevent recurring attacks.
